Output 5cb64c2b35e4c3f180cbd79db9ff3bd2eb472d943a512d04594cb46a50070571:1

value
631524
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d319f011f666f70e739bb5c6962a62e29f83e8b0 OP_EQUALVERIFY OP_CHECKSIG
address
1LFCefXtvzQrues8mWPELiEFRdppyNBYn6
transaction
5cb64c2b35e4c3f180cbd79db9ff3bd2eb472d943a512d04594cb46a50070571
confirmations
456461
spent
true